They are energy efficient.

As compared to older windows energy-efficient replacement windows help keep the cold out and heat in. They also decrease the amount of UV light entering your home, which can damage furniture and fade fabrics. This can significantly decrease your energy costs and make your home more comfortable at a lower cost.

The older windows have a double- or triple pane of glass that is clear. This means that they let in UV rays. This can cause furniture in your home to lose their appeal and fade over time. Newer replacement windows have low-e coatings that block UV rays and help keep your home cool and energy efficient.

The frames of your window doctor near me can also affect their energy efficiency. Aluminum frames permit hot and cold air to flow through, while wood frames have a tendency to rot or suffer from mold and window replacement near me mildew. Newer replacement windows use vinyl frames which are better at insulating air than aluminum and wood. They are also much more easy to clean and do not have the same problems that wood suffers from, like swelling or rot.

You can make your replacement windows more energy-efficient by putting a coating between the glass panes. This can add insulation to the window, which could reduce your cooling and heating costs by as much as 25 percent.

In addition to saving money on your energy bills, windows that are energy efficient will also reduce noise pollution. Older windows let a lot of noise to be heard in your home, which can be disruptive and make it difficult to sleep at night. Modern replacement windows feature an improved level of sound reduction, which can make your home more relaxing and tranquil.
